@keyframes Services_showY__SIQVg{0%{transform:translateY(-100%)}to{transform:translateY(0)}}@keyframes Services_hideY__QTGUC{0%{transform:translateY(0)}to{display:none;transform:translateY(-100%)}}@keyframes Services_showX__AcguP{0%{transform:translateX(100%)}to{transform:translateX(0)}}@keyframes Services_hideX__rY681{0%{transform:translateX(0)}to{display:none;transform:translateX(100%)}}.Services_services__MiDoG{margin-bottom:max(2rem,2.2vw);display:flex;flex-wrap:wrap}@media(min-width:768px){.Services_services__MiDoG{margin-bottom:max(2rem,2.2vw)}}.Services_services__MiDoG li:not(:last-child):after{content:"|";margin:0 .5rem}@keyframes RichText_showY__m7zhx{0%{transform:translateY(-100%)}to{transform:translateY(0)}}@keyframes RichText_hideY__UveW_{0%{transform:translateY(0)}to{display:none;transform:translateY(-100%)}}@keyframes RichText_showX__FRofM{0%{transform:translateX(100%)}to{transform:translateX(0)}}@keyframes RichText_hideX__q8ll0{0%{transform:translateX(0)}to{display:none;transform:translateX(100%)}}.RichText_root__5doBV{max-width:100vw}.RichText_root__5doBV *{margin-bottom:max(1rem,1.1vw);word-break:break-word;overflow-wrap:break-word}@media(min-width:768px){.RichText_root__5doBV *{margin-bottom:max(1rem,1.1vw)}}.RichText_h1__Z5bD3{line-height:95%;font-family:proxima-nova,sans-serif;font-weight:700;font-size:clamp(40px,9.66vw,74.2px);color:#191a1a;letter-spacing:-.01ch}@media(min-width:768px){.RichText_h1__Z5bD3{font-size:clamp(40px,3.75vw,144px)}}.RichText_h2___y9x4{line-height:95%;font-family:proxima-nova,sans-serif;font-weight:700;letter-spacing:-.01ch;font-size:clamp(32px,7.73vw,59.36px)}@media(min-width:768px){.RichText_h2___y9x4{font-size:clamp(32px,2.78vw,106.67px)}}.RichText_h3__2Twna{line-height:95%;font-family:proxima-nova,sans-serif;font-weight:700;font-size:clamp(24px,5.8vw,44.52px);letter-spacing:-.01ch}@media(min-width:768px){.RichText_h3__2Twna{font-size:clamp(24px,2.22vw,85.33px)}}.RichText_h4__BXuY2{line-height:95%;font-family:proxima-nova,sans-serif;font-weight:700;font-size:clamp(20px,4.83vw,37.1px);line-height:115%}@media(min-width:768px){.RichText_h4__BXuY2{font-size:clamp(20px,1.67vw,64px)}}.RichText_h5___vQQv{font-family:proxima-nova,sans-serif;font-weight:600;font-size:clamp(18px,4.35vw,33.39px);line-height:120%;color:#191a1a;letter-spacing:-.01ch}@media(min-width:768px){.RichText_h5___vQQv{font-size:clamp(18px,1.25vw,48px)}}.RichText_h6__ePop5{font-family:proxima-nova,sans-serif;font-weight:600;font-size:clamp(16px,3.86vw,29.68px);line-height:100%;color:#191a1a}@media(min-width:768px){.RichText_h6__ePop5{font-size:clamp(16px,1.11vw,42.67px)}}.RichText_p__VSAJb{font-family:proxima-nova,sans-serif;font-weight:400;font-size:clamp(20px,4.83vw,37.1px);line-height:130%}@media(min-width:768px){.RichText_p__VSAJb{font-size:clamp(20px,1.25vw,48px)}}.RichText_ol__JzePD{list-style-type:decimal;list-style-position:inside}.RichText_ol__JzePD .RichText_li__h4Su7{font-family:proxima-nova,sans-serif;font-weight:400;font-size:clamp(20px,4.83vw,37.1px);line-height:130%;padding-bottom:3.8vw;margin-top:max(1rem,1.1vw);margin-left:max(.5rem,.55vw);margin-bottom:max(0rem,0vw);position:relative;padding-left:1rem;line-height:1;border-bottom:1px solid #b8b8b5}@media(min-width:768px){.RichText_ol__JzePD .RichText_li__h4Su7{font-size:clamp(20px,1.25vw,48px);padding-bottom:1.1vw;margin-top:max(1rem,1.1vw);margin-left:max(.5rem,.55vw);margin-bottom:max(0rem,0vw)}}.RichText_ol__JzePD .RichText_li__h4Su7:last-child{border-bottom:none}.RichText_ol__JzePD .RichText_li__h4Su7 .RichText_ol__JzePD{padding-top:3.8vw}@media(min-width:768px){.RichText_ol__JzePD .RichText_li__h4Su7 .RichText_ol__JzePD{padding-top:1.1vw}}.RichText_ol__JzePD .RichText_li__h4Su7 .RichText_ol__JzePD .RichText_li__h4Su7{font-family:proxima-nova,sans-serif;font-weight:400;font-size:clamp(16px,3.86vw,29.68px);line-height:100%}@media(min-width:768px){.RichText_ol__JzePD .RichText_li__h4Su7 .RichText_ol__JzePD .RichText_li__h4Su7{font-size:clamp(16px,1.11vw,42.67px)}}.RichText_ol__JzePD .RichText_li__h4Su7 .RichText_ul__CGscL{padding-top:3.8vw}@media(min-width:768px){.RichText_ol__JzePD .RichText_li__h4Su7 .RichText_ul__CGscL{padding-top:1.1vw}}.RichText_ol__JzePD .RichText_li__h4Su7 .RichText_ul__CGscL .RichText_li__h4Su7{font-family:proxima-nova,sans-serif;font-weight:400;font-size:clamp(16px,3.86vw,29.68px);line-height:100%;padding-bottom:1.9vw;margin-top:max(.5rem,.55vw);margin-left:max(.5rem,.55vw);border:0}@media(min-width:768px){.RichText_ol__JzePD .RichText_li__h4Su7 .RichText_ul__CGscL .RichText_li__h4Su7{font-size:clamp(16px,1.11vw,42.67px);padding-bottom:.55vw;margin-top:max(.5rem,.55vw);margin-left:max(.5rem,.55vw)}}.RichText_ul__CGscL .RichText_li__h4Su7{font-family:proxima-nova,sans-serif;font-weight:400;font-size:clamp(20px,4.83vw,37.1px);line-height:130%;padding-bottom:3.8vw;margin-top:max(1rem,1.1vw);margin-left:max(.5rem,.55vw);margin-bottom:max(0rem,0vw);list-style-type:none;position:relative;padding-left:1rem;line-height:1;border-bottom:1px solid #b8b8b5}@media(min-width:768px){.RichText_ul__CGscL .RichText_li__h4Su7{font-size:clamp(20px,1.25vw,48px);padding-bottom:1.1vw;margin-top:max(1rem,1.1vw);margin-left:max(.5rem,.55vw);margin-bottom:max(0rem,0vw)}}.RichText_ul__CGscL .RichText_li__h4Su7 .RichText_ol__JzePD .RichText_li__h4Su7,.RichText_ul__CGscL .RichText_li__h4Su7 .RichText_ul__CGscL .RichText_li__h4Su7{font-family:proxima-nova,sans-serif;font-weight:400;font-size:clamp(16px,3.86vw,29.68px);line-height:100%;padding-bottom:1.9vw;margin-top:max(.5rem,.55vw);margin-left:max(.5rem,.55vw);margin-bottom:max(0rem,0vw);display:block;border:0}@media(min-width:768px){.RichText_ul__CGscL .RichText_li__h4Su7 .RichText_ol__JzePD .RichText_li__h4Su7,.RichText_ul__CGscL .RichText_li__h4Su7 .RichText_ul__CGscL .RichText_li__h4Su7{font-size:clamp(16px,1.11vw,42.67px);padding-bottom:.55vw;margin-top:max(.5rem,.55vw);margin-left:max(.5rem,.55vw);margin-bottom:max(0rem,0vw)}}.RichText_ul__CGscL .RichText_li__h4Su7 ol{list-style:georgian}.RichText_ul__CGscL .RichText_li__h4Su7:first-child{padding-top:0}@media(min-width:768px){.RichText_ul__CGscL .RichText_li__h4Su7:first-child{padding-top:0}}.RichText_ul__CGscL .RichText_li__h4Su7:last-child{border-bottom:none}@media(min-width:768px){.RichText_ul__CGscL .RichText_li__h4Su7{margin-top:max(1.5rem,1.65vw);padding-bottom:5.7vw}}@media(min-width:768px)and (min-width:768px){.RichText_ul__CGscL .RichText_li__h4Su7{margin-top:max(1.5rem,1.65vw);padding-bottom:1.65vw}}.RichText_ul__CGscL .RichText_li__h4Su7:before{content:"•";position:absolute;left:0;top:0;font-size:1em;line-height:.9}.RichText_a__kSWxJ{text-decoration:underline}.RichText_a__kSWxJ:hover{text-decoration:none}.RichText_imageWrapper__Wy4wX{margin-top:max(1rem,1.1vw);margin-bottom:max(1rem,1.1vw);display:flex}@media(min-width:768px){.RichText_imageWrapper__Wy4wX{margin-top:max(1rem,1.1vw);margin-bottom:max(1rem,1.1vw)}}.RichText_imageWrapper__Wy4wX+.RichText_caption__KKa28{max-width:-moz-fit-content;max-width:fit-content;text-align:center;margin:auto}.RichText_image__ILKug{margin:auto}.RichText_caption__KKa28{font-family:proxima-nova,sans-serif;font-weight:400;font-size:clamp(16px,3.86vw,29.68px);line-height:100%;font-style:italic;color:#57585b}@media(min-width:768px){.RichText_caption__KKa28{font-size:clamp(16px,1.11vw,42.67px)}}.RichText_callout__VbuNZ{padding:3.8vw;border:1px solid #0086b3;background-color:#d8f8ff}@media(min-width:768px){.RichText_callout__VbuNZ{padding-left:1.1vw;padding-right:1.1vw;padding-top:1.1vw;padding-bottom:1.1vw}}.RichText_iframeWrapper__ayWUd{position:relative;padding-bottom:56.25%;height:0}.RichText_iframe__syMPb{position:absolute;top:0;left:0;width:100%;height:100%;border:0}@keyframes LocationCards_showY__B29oK{0%{transform:translateY(-100%)}to{transform:translateY(0)}}@keyframes LocationCards_hideY__36Mj9{0%{transform:translateY(0)}to{display:none;transform:translateY(-100%)}}@keyframes LocationCards_showX__5t3_x{0%{transform:translateX(100%)}to{transform:translateX(0)}}@keyframes LocationCards_hideX__GOhqz{0%{transform:translateX(0)}to{display:none;transform:translateX(100%)}}.LocationCards_locationCards__XNdDp{padding-bottom:7.125vw}@media(min-width:768px){.LocationCards_locationCards__XNdDp{padding-bottom:2.0625vw;padding-bottom:13.3vw}}@media(min-width:768px)and (min-width:768px){.LocationCards_locationCards__XNdDp{padding-bottom:3.85vw}}.LocationCards_container__slmYv{max-width:1220px}.LocationCards_heading__44_IG{line-height:95%;font-family:proxima-nova,sans-serif;font-weight:700;font-size:clamp(24px,5.8vw,44.52px);letter-spacing:-.01ch;margin-bottom:max(2.25rem,2.475vw);color:#57585b}@media(min-width:768px){.LocationCards_heading__44_IG{font-size:clamp(24px,2.22vw,85.33px);margin-bottom:max(2.25rem,2.475vw);margin-bottom:max(2rem,2.2vw)}}@media(min-width:768px)and (min-width:768px){.LocationCards_heading__44_IG{margin-bottom:max(2rem,2.2vw)}}.LocationCards_listCards__yGqbt{display:grid;grid-template-columns:repeat(1,1fr)}@media(min-width:768px){.LocationCards_listCards__yGqbt{column-gap:11.4vw;grid-template-columns:repeat(2,1fr)}}@media(min-width:768px)and (min-width:768px){.LocationCards_listCards__yGqbt{column-gap:3.3vw}}@media(min-width:1024px){.LocationCards_listCards__yGqbt{column-gap:23.275vw}}@media(min-width:1024px)and (min-width:768px){.LocationCards_listCards__yGqbt{column-gap:6.7375vw}}.LocationCards_card__no4n8{padding-top:2.85vw;padding-bottom:8.55vw;color:#191a1a;border-top:1px solid #b8b8b5}@media(min-width:768px){.LocationCards_card__no4n8{padding-top:.825vw;padding-bottom:2.475vw;padding-top:4.75vw;padding-bottom:12.35vw}}@media(min-width:768px)and (min-width:768px){.LocationCards_card__no4n8{padding-top:1.375vw;padding-bottom:3.575vw}}.LocationCards_locationName__99FYq{line-height:95%;font-family:proxima-nova,sans-serif;font-weight:700;font-size:clamp(20px,4.83vw,37.1px);line-height:115%;margin-bottom:max(.625rem,.6875vw)}@media(min-width:768px){.LocationCards_locationName__99FYq{font-size:clamp(20px,1.67vw,64px);margin-bottom:max(.625rem,.6875vw);margin-bottom:max(.5rem,.55vw)}}@media(min-width:768px)and (min-width:768px){.LocationCards_locationName__99FYq{margin-bottom:max(.5rem,.55vw)}}.LocationCards_locationName__99FYq:hover{text-decoration:underline}.LocationCards_directions__Qrvjx{margin-bottom:max(.5rem,.55vw)}@media(min-width:768px){.LocationCards_directions__Qrvjx{margin-bottom:max(.5rem,.55vw)}}.LocationCards_neighborhood__0imsl{font-family:proxima-nova,sans-serif;font-weight:400;font-size:clamp(16px,3.86vw,29.68px);line-height:130%}@media(min-width:768px){.LocationCards_neighborhood__0imsl{font-size:clamp(16px,1.11vw,42.67px)}}.LocationCards_crossStreets___lqPk{font-family:proxima-nova,sans-serif;font-weight:400;font-size:clamp(16px,3.86vw,29.68px);line-height:130%}@media(min-width:768px){.LocationCards_crossStreets___lqPk{font-size:clamp(16px,1.11vw,42.67px)}}.LocationCards_address__e6UVY{font-family:proxima-nova,sans-serif;font-weight:400;font-size:clamp(18px,4.35vw,33.39px);line-height:130%}@media(min-width:768px){.LocationCards_address__e6UVY{font-size:clamp(20px,1.25vw,48px)}}.LocationCards_address__e6UVY+.LocationCards_address__e6UVY{margin-bottom:max(.5rem,.55vw)}@media(min-width:768px){.LocationCards_address__e6UVY+.LocationCards_address__e6UVY{margin-bottom:max(.5rem,.55vw);margin-bottom:max(.625rem,.6875vw)}}@media(min-width:768px)and (min-width:768px){.LocationCards_address__e6UVY+.LocationCards_address__e6UVY{margin-bottom:max(.625rem,.6875vw)}}.LocationCards_phoneNumber___9HLf{margin-bottom:max(.5rem,.55vw)}@media(min-width:768px){.LocationCards_phoneNumber___9HLf{margin-bottom:max(.5rem,.55vw);margin-bottom:max(1rem,1.1vw)}}@media(min-width:768px)and (min-width:768px){.LocationCards_phoneNumber___9HLf{margin-bottom:max(1rem,1.1vw)}}.LocationCards_link__eh3Kr{font-family:proxima-nova,sans-serif;font-weight:400;font-size:clamp(18px,4.35vw,33.39px);line-height:130%;color:#0086b3}@media(min-width:768px){.LocationCards_link__eh3Kr{font-size:clamp(20px,1.25vw,48px)}}.LocationCards_link__eh3Kr:hover{text-decoration:underline;text-underline-offset:3px}@keyframes LocationLinks_showY__iUSN4{0%{transform:translateY(-100%)}to{transform:translateY(0)}}@keyframes LocationLinks_hideY__0_Bpx{0%{transform:translateY(0)}to{display:none;transform:translateY(-100%)}}@keyframes LocationLinks_showX__Jsf4b{0%{transform:translateX(100%)}to{transform:translateX(0)}}@keyframes LocationLinks_hideX__VZ_Wk{0%{transform:translateX(0)}to{display:none;transform:translateX(100%)}}.LocationLinks_container__FQncl{margin-bottom:max(6rem,6.6vw)}@media(min-width:768px){.LocationLinks_container__FQncl{margin-bottom:max(6rem,6.6vw);margin-bottom:max(6.5rem,7.15vw)}}@media(min-width:768px)and (min-width:768px){.LocationLinks_container__FQncl{margin-bottom:max(6.5rem,7.15vw)}}.LocationLinks_wrapper__cmBve{display:flex;flex-direction:column;max-width:62.5rem;margin:auto}.LocationLinks_wrapper__cmBve>*{flex:1 1 50%}@media(min-width:768px){.LocationLinks_wrapper__cmBve{column-gap:11.4vw;flex-direction:row}}@media(min-width:768px)and (min-width:768px){.LocationLinks_wrapper__cmBve{column-gap:3.3vw}}@media(min-width:1024px){.LocationLinks_wrapper__cmBve{column-gap:23.275vw}}@media(min-width:1024px)and (min-width:768px){.LocationLinks_wrapper__cmBve{column-gap:6.7375vw}}.LocationLinks_title__eT6FZ{line-height:95%;font-family:proxima-nova,sans-serif;font-weight:700;font-size:clamp(20px,4.83vw,37.1px);line-height:115%;margin-bottom:max(3rem,3.3vw)}@media(min-width:768px){.LocationLinks_title__eT6FZ{font-size:clamp(20px,1.67vw,64px);margin-bottom:max(3rem,3.3vw);margin-bottom:max(0rem,0vw)}}@media(min-width:768px)and (min-width:768px){.LocationLinks_title__eT6FZ{margin-bottom:max(0rem,0vw)}}.LocationLinks_locations__WfWuq{display:flex;flex-direction:column}.LocationLinks_locations__WfWuq a{line-height:95%;font-family:proxima-nova,sans-serif;font-weight:700;font-size:clamp(24px,5.8vw,44.52px);letter-spacing:-.01ch;padding-top:9.5vw;padding-bottom:9.5vw;color:#0086b3}@media(min-width:768px){.LocationLinks_locations__WfWuq a{font-size:clamp(24px,2.22vw,85.33px);padding-top:2.75vw;padding-bottom:2.75vw}}.LocationLinks_locations__WfWuq a:first-child{padding-top:0}.LocationLinks_locations__WfWuq a:last-child{padding-bottom:0}.LocationLinks_locations__WfWuq a:not(:last-child){border-bottom:1px solid #b8b8b5}.LocationLinks_locations__WfWuq a:hover{opacity:.8}@media(min-width:768px){.LocationLinks_locations__WfWuq a{padding-top:7.6vw;padding-bottom:7.6vw}}@media(min-width:768px)and (min-width:768px){.LocationLinks_locations__WfWuq a{padding-top:2.2vw;padding-bottom:2.2vw}}